Negligent supervision is when someone who has a legal responsibility to supervise others fails to do so in a responsible manner. This can include a wide range of supervisors, including babysitters, daycare providers, teachers, camp counselors, coaches, nannies, and church youth group leaders.

In other words, in Kansas, contributory negligence of an injured victim does not prevent recovery of compensation, as long as the victim's negligence was less than the at-fault person's negligence. In practical terms, that means the victim's own negligence can only be at most 49% of the cause of the injuries.

Kansas follows the 51% rule of modified comparative negligence when it comes to personal injury cases involving negligent drivers. So what does this mean for those who have been in an accident? Well, it means that if you are found 51% or more at fault for your injuries, you cannot recover compensation.

Examples of negligent supervision include: Failure to secure dangerous items (including guns, chemicals, weapons, poisonous substances, etc.) Allowing the child to use items unsuitable for children (such as equipment, vehicles, machinery, etc.)
